Comprehensive evaluation of aperiodic checkpointing and rejuvenation schemes in operational software system

Journal of Systems and Software Volume 83 Issue 9 Page 1591-1604 published_at 2010-09
アクセス数 : 765
ダウンロード数 : 212

今月のアクセス数 : 6
今月のダウンロード数 : 6
File
JSystSoftware_83_1591.pdf 295 KB 種類 : fulltext
Title ( eng )
Comprehensive evaluation of aperiodic checkpointing and rejuvenation schemes in operational software system
Creator
Source Title
Journal of Systems and Software
Volume 83
Issue 9
Start Page 1591
End Page 1604
Abstract
This paper examines comprehensive evaluation of aperiodic time-based checkpointing and rejuvenation schemes maximizing the steady-state system availability in an operational software system. We consider two kinds of maintenance policies: checkpointing prior to rejuvenating (CPTR) and rejuvenating prior to checkpointing (RPTC). These schemes are complementary from each other to schedule checkpoints and rejuvenation points. In addition, under a periodic full maintenance operation, we show that aperiodic checkpointing or rejuvenation scheme is optimal to maximize the steady-state system availability by applying the dynamic programming. In numerical examples, CPTR and RPTC are comparatively examined with same overhead parameters, and the effects of CPTR and RPTC on maximizing the steady-state system availability are investigated.
Keywords
Checkpointing
Software rejuvenation
Software aging
Steady-state system availability
Dynamic programming
NDC
Electrical engineering [ 540 ]
Language
eng
Resource Type journal article
Publisher
Elsevier Science INC
Date of Issued 2010-09
Rights
Copyright (c) 2009 Elsevier Inc.
Publish Type Author’s Original
Access Rights open access
Source Identifier
[ISSN] 0164-1212
[DOI] 10.1016/j.jss.2009.06.058
[NCID] AA00259460
[DOI] http://dx.doi.org/10.1016/j.jss.2009.06.058